Strong's H2128 (Hebrew)[edit | edit source]

Lemma: זִיף (Zîyph)

Pronunciation: zeef

POS: zeef Morph: n-pr-m n-pr-loc

Exegesis: from the same as ; flowing;

Definition: from the same as זֶפֶת; flowing; Ziph, the name of a place in Palestine; also of an Israelite; Ziph.

KJV Usage: Ziph.

Senses[edit | edit source]

  • 1. Ziph = "battlement"
  • 2. n pr m
  • 3. 1) a son of Jehaleleel, a descendant of Judah, and brother of Ziphah
  • 4. n pr loc
  • 5. 2) a city in southern Judah, between Ithnan and Telem; site unknown
  • 6. 3) a city of Judah, southeast of Hebron, between Carmel and Juttah in the highland district
